Mrs. Keppler’s Background

 

Christa Keppler has worked in the field of education since 1995 and considers herself a lifelong learner. She has a broad background in elementary education as a classroom teacher, ins​tructional coach, public relations coordinator, professional development trainer, and administrator. She has worked in three different Colorado school districts: St Vrain, Adams 12, and BVSD, as well as at an international school in Istanbul, Turkey. Additionally, Ms. Keppler has worked within schools in Uganda, Africa, and continues to serve on the Mwebaza Board, a non-profit organization that promotes cross-cultural relationships among Ugandan and Colorado schools. 

Christa received her Bachelors from the University of Colorado, Boulder in Psychology and her Masters in Administrative Leadership and Policy Studies from the University of Colorado, Denver.  Christa is also married to a principal, and has raised two daughters.
